
Blessed Francisco Morquillas Fernández
Feast Day
30-Nov
Born
16 June 1889 in Sarracín, Burgos, Spain
Died
30 November 1936 in Paracuellos de Jarama, Madrid, Spain
Beatified
11 November 2017 by Pope Francis; beatification recognition celebrated at the Palacio Vistalegre Arena, Carabanchel, Madrid, Spain, presided by Cardinal Angelo Amato and Cardinal Carlos Osoro Sierra of Madrid
Venerated
23 March 2017 by Pope Francis (decree of martyrdom)
Biography
Blessed Francisco Morquillas Fernández, born on 16 June 1889 in Sarracín, Burgos, Spain, was a devoted priest and a member of the Vincentian Congregation of the Mission. He is recognized as a martyr of the Spanish Civil War, a period of great religious persecution in Spain.
